Opinion Piece by a Youth Worker: The Importance of Imagination in Youth Work

At the Lillekese Youth Center, we’ve always supported young people’s desire and interest in playing fantasy-world games in a physical setting. During our first year of operation, one of our most popular activities was playing “café”—the café had its own menu, meal times, and waitstaff.
